ECCB Hosts Electronic Payments Conference and Workshop

The Eastern Caribbean Central Bank (ECCB) in collaboration with the Visa School of Public Policy will host an Electronic Payments Conference and Workshop on 17 October at the St Kitts Marriott Resort, Saint Christopher (St Kitts) and Nevis.

The Governor of the ECCB, Timothy N. J. Antoine, will deliver opening remarks and Prime Minister of Saint Christopher (St Kitts) and Nevis, Dr The Honourable Timothy Harris, will deliver the featured address at the opening ceremony.

The workshop is offered to management and decisions makers from the Ministries of Finance, Tourism, Information Technology and the Financial Services Regulatory Commissions in the ECCU, whose roles are critical to the successful implementation and management of effective payments systems in their respective countries.

Topics to be covered during the workshop include:

  1. Driving the Economy with Electronic Payments;
  2. Improving Adoption of Electronic Payments in the Eastern Caribbean countries;
  3. Innovation and Future of Payments;
  4. The Value of Visa Direct; and
  5. Regulatory Challenges: E-money Regulation and Anti-money Laundering (AML).

At the conclusion of the conference and workshop, the participants are expected to: understand the components of an electronic payment system; recognise the importance of enabling policies which will result in payment growth; and be aware of the implications of innovation on payments, financial services and the retail industry.
